In 4 minutes, a quantum computer solved a problem that would take the fastest classical supercomputer billions of years.
This breakthrough was achieved by researchers in China using their 76-qubit photon-based quantum computer prototype named Jiuzhang.
The machine, made of lasers, mirrors, prisms and photon detectors, uses a technique called Gaussian boson sampling, which involves counting detected photons. With the ability to count 76 photons, Jiuzhang broke the 5 photon record of classical supercomputers.
This is not just a theoretical proof, as Gaussian boson sampling could have practical applications in solving problems in quantum chemistry and math, and contribute to the development of large-scale quantum internet.
Both quantum and classical computers try to solve problems, but the way they process data to get answers is completely different. The principles of quantum mechanics, such as superposition and entanglement, are crucial for their operation, and allow for faster computations than classical computers

Scientists at the University of Bristol and the UK Atomic Energy Authority (UKAEA) have introduced a new carbon-14 battery capable of providing continuous power for up to 5,700 years using radioactive decay. Encased in diamond, it captures and converts radiation into electricity, offering a unique, long-lasting energy source.
The battery repurposes nuclear waste by extracting carbon-14 from discarded graphite blocks, transforming a hazardous byproduct into a valuable energy solution. Its diamond shell prevents harmful emissions, making it a safe and sustainable alternative to traditional batteries.
Potential applications include powering medical implants, deep-space missions, and remote systems where recharging is impractical. With its unparalleled lifespan and eco-friendly design, the carbon-14 battery could redefine the future of energy storage and sustainability.

Telangana leads Indian states in searches about ChatGPT, followed closely by Tamil Nadu and Karnataka. At the other end stands Bihar, with minimal curiosity about the AI tool, according to the latest Google Trends data accessed by India in Pixels, a data storytelling platform that breaks down and simplifies data for public consumption.
The top five states have one thing in common—a strong IT sector and educational institutions that have been at the forefront of AI adoption. Bihar stands out with the lowest score of 22. Northeastern states, including Mizoram (25), Tripura (33), Manipur (33), and Nagaland (35), also seem the least interested in ChatGPT, reflecting lesser exposure to AI tools.
One major reason for the disparity among north and south India is education and employment trends, explainedAshris Choudhury, software engineer and data visualiser, and the mastermind behind India in Pixels, adding that this aligns with AI adoption, as those with technical backgrounds are more likely to engage with tools like ChatGPT. States with higher proficiency in the English language may show more engagement with AI-powered tools. Additionally, economic factors influence adoption.
